What are the abilities of H x H Phantom Troupe members?

3 Answers2026-02-10 04:40:20
Man, the Phantom Troupe from 'Hunter x Hunter' is stacked with some of the most terrifying and unique abilities in anime! Their Nen skills are as diverse as their personalities. Take Chrollo Lucilfer, their leader—his 'Bandit’s Secret' lets him steal other people’s Nen abilities by fulfilling specific conditions. It’s ridiculously versatile and makes him a nightmare to fight. Feitan’s 'Pain Packer' is another standout—it transforms the damage he takes into an inferno, literally roasting his enemies. And let’s not forget Shizuku’s 'Blinky,' a vacuum cleaner that sucks up anything except living things. How cool is that? Then there’s Nobunaga, who’s a master of En and swordplay, making him deadly in close combat. Machi’s 'Nen Stitches' are creepy but super useful for instant healing. Each member’s ability reflects their role in the Troupe, from Uvogin’s brute strength to Pakunoda’s memory-reading bullets. Honestly, their powers are as much about psychological warfare as raw strength. The way Togashi crafted them makes every encounter with the Troupe feel unpredictable and thrilling.
